What is Mobile Device Testing?

Mobile Device Testing is a testing modality that focuses on optimizing digital applications on mobile devices. Today, this type of testing is among the most in demand thanks to the increasing popularity of apps and websites for hiring, buying, or problem solving in general.

In literal translation, Mobile Device Testing considers the many aspects of the many manufacturers available. To better understand this, let's just consider the Brazilian scenario.

In Brazil, there are exactly 339 cell phone brands in the country and more than 18,000 types of handsets, according to the Celulares.BR platform. With this in mind, consider that each manufacturer has a particularity in the device kernel and unique characteristics in each device that circulates in the hands of potential users of your site or application.

Thus, there is the need to consider a long list of resolutions, processor capacity, signal quality, amount of RAM available, among many other points that define a good or bad experience.

It is precisely because of this need that mobile tests gain importance and become indispensable for applications aimed at mobile devices.

What is the mobile device kernel?

The mobile device kernel works as the core of the operating system. Currently, iOS uses the Darwin kernel, which is more restrictive and poorly customized, and Android uses the Linux kernel and is present in thousands of devices because it is open source, which allows manufacturers to customize the operating system and create their own features.

How does Mobile Device Testing work?

Mobile Device Testing can work either manually, where an expert performs tests and issues reports based on logical and subjective objectives, or via robots with automated tests that focus on overload and stress situations.

Even with these two forms, mobile testing starts from general concepts regarding the site or application, such as the variety of resolutions of the application, the use of the solution in different operating systems and their respective variations, the standardization of the environment having in mind the long list of mobile devices, etc.

To better understand this, we have outlined below the main forms of mobile device testing that exist!

1. Planning Tests
Planning tests consider the interaction and communication between the operating system, hardware, and different types of networks. For good quality, the application is expected to function as it is supposed to.

In this sense, this type of Mobile Device Testing investigates an application and looks for scenarios that the application or site is slow, crashes, data loss, etc. Going beyond this, this testing also takes into consideration current and future ways of connecting.

2. Mobile Performance Testing
Mobile performance testing creates stress situations, increases load levels, and causes many requests at the same time within the application. All this with the aim of finding and eliminating slowdowns and crashes.

3. Mobility Testing
Mobility testing focuses on sharing information between applications. In practice, this Mobile Device Testing operation considers application structuring with a focus on effectiveness.

4. Synchronism Test
The synchronism test highlights the role of cloud computing and checks whether or not there is packet loss that would cause harm to data synchronization on the network.

5. Usability
One of the most important Mobile Device Testing, the usability tests take into account the user experience and focus existing solutions on the evaluative criteria of ease, speed, and success rate in relation to the application's purpose.

Why is Mobile Device Testing so important?

Mobile Device Testing has become indispensable because of the new buying journey of B2B, B2C, and many other business models that are now based on apps and websites.

According to an annual survey by Fundação Getúlio Vargas, Brazil has 242 million cell phones in circulation. The same study also points to a scenario of 352 million when considering other mobile devices, such as notebooks and tablets.

In practice, this indicates that there are 1.6 devices per person in the country, which has approximately 214 million, as indicated by the latest IBGE census.

This number reinforces the tendency of Brazilians in general to have and use mobile devices with more familiarity. In this sense, it is up to the companies to have functional applications in these sales and service channels.
